Why Large Format 3D Printing?

Icons-10

Material Accessibility

Open-material LFAM systems support commodity, engineering, and high-performance polymers and composites. Due to JuggerBot 3D's stance on material agnostic systems, material selection can be drive by performance requirements.

Icons-11

Strong, fast builds

Large-format additive manufacturing enables the agile production of tooling, patterns, and end-use components. High-throughput deposition and digital workflows help accelerate development and production schedules.

Icons-12

Lower Manufacturing Costs

By reducing tooling requirements, minimizing material waste, and leveraging feedstocks, LFAM can significantly lower the cost of producing large-scale parts compared to conventional manufacturing methods.

APPLICATIONS

Composite Tooling

JuggerBot 3D's LFAM systems outfitted with smart thermal controls and high throughput enable agile mold production using carbon-or-glass-filled high-performance polymers.

P6-106 Apps-03
APPLICATIONS

Defense & Aerospace

Enclosures and composite structures at scale. Multiple print orientations support complex geometries and precision surface requirements for mission-ready parts.

P6-106 Apps-01
APPLICATIONS

Architectural Structures

Expansive build volume and material compatibility support rapid fabrication of structural panels and functional concrete molds allowing for unique geometries and reinforcement features.
